Automotive Administrative Officer – ₦120,000 Monthly

StreSERT Services Limited is recruiting an Automotive Administrative Officer for a logistics client. This role ensures smooth fleet operations by handling documentation, coordinating maintenance, tracking usage, and upholding regulatory standards. Key Responsibilities: • Maintain accurate records of vehicle registration, insurance, and service history • Coordinate maintenance, repairs, and inspections with vendors and internal teams • Monitor fuel consumption, driver logs, and overall fleet performance • Process permits, renewals, and vehicle-related documentation • Assist with incident reporting and follow up with relevant parties • Prepare periodic reports on fleet utilization and costs Requirements: • BSc or HND in any field • 2–4 years of experience in fleet or automotive administration, preferably in logistics • Strong organizational and record-keeping skills • Basic knowledge of vehicle maintenance and transport regulations • Proficiency in MS Office or fleet management systems • Excellent communication and problem-solving abilities How to Apply: Submit your application through our recruitment portal or contact our HR team for details.
